linux命令启动web服务

worktile 其他 57

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要在Linux上启动Web服务,可以使用以下命令:

    1. Apache HTTP Server:
    – 安装Apache服务器:`sudo apt install apache2`(适用于基于Debian的发行版,如Ubuntu)
    – 启动Apache服务器:`sudo systemctl start apache2`(适用于Systemd系统)
    – 访问Web服务器默认页面:在浏览器中输入服务器的IP地址或域名

    2. Nginx Web Server:
    – 安装Nginx服务器:`sudo apt install nginx`(适用于基于Debian的发行版,如Ubuntu)
    – 启动Nginx服务器:`sudo systemctl start nginx`(适用于Systemd系统)
    – 访问Web服务器默认页面:在浏览器中输入服务器的IP地址或域名

    3. lighttpd Web Server:
    – 安装lighttpd服务器:`sudo apt install lighttpd`(适用于基于Debian的发行版,如Ubuntu)
    – 启动lighttpd服务器:`sudo systemctl start lighttpd`(适用于Systemd系统)
    – 访问Web服务器默认页面:在浏览器中输入服务器的IP地址或域名

    4. Tomcat Server(用于Java Web应用):
    – 安装Tomcat服务器:根据官方网站的指引下载并安装Tomcat,或使用软件包管理器进行安装
    – 启动Tomcat服务器:`sudo systemctl start tomcat`(适用于Systemd系统)
    – 访问Tomcat管理页面:在浏览器中输入服务器的IP地址或域名,加上Tomcat的管理端口号(默认为8080)

    上述命令适用于大部分常见的Linux发行版,但具体命令可能会有所差异。请根据你使用的Linux发行版和Web服务器类型进行相应的调整。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ux操作系统中,有多种命令可以用来启动Web服务。下面是五个常用的命令:

    1. Apache HTTP服务器(httpd):
    Apache是一款流行的Web服务器软件,可以在Linux中使用以下命令启动它:
    “`
    sudo systemctl start httpd
    “`

    2. Nginx服务器:
    Nginx是另一款广泛使用的Web服务器软件,可以在Linux中使用以下命令启动它:
    “`
    sudo systemctl start nginx
    “`

    3. Lighttpd服务器:
    Lighttpd是一款功能轻量但高效的Web服务器软件,可以在Linux中使用以下命令启动它:
    “`
    sudo systemctl start lighttpd
    “`

    4. Tomcat服务器:
    Tomcat是一个用于支持Java Servlet和JSP的开源Web服务器软件,可以在Linux中使用以下命令启动它:
    “`
    sudo systemctl start tomcat
    “`

    5. Node.js服务器:
    Node.js是一个基于Chrome V8引擎的JavaScript运行环境,可以在Linux中使用以下命令启动它:
    “`
    node server.js
    “`
    其中,`server.js`是你的Node.js服务器代码文件的名称。

    以上是常用的几种启动Web服务的Linux命令。根据具体的需求和使用的Web服务器软件,你可以选择适合自己的命令来启动Web服务。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ux中启动Web服务有多种方法,最常用的是通过命令行。下面是一种常见的方法,对应不同的Web服务:

    1. 启动Apache Web服务器:
    “`
    sudo service apache2 start
    “`

    “`
    sudo systemctl start apache2
    “`

    如果你使用的是CentOS或RHEL系统:
    “`
    sudo service httpd start
    “`

    “`
    sudo systemctl start httpd
    “`

    Apache Web服务器默认监听80端口,可以通过在浏览器中输入服务器IP地址来访问。

    2. 启动Nginx Web服务器:
    “`
    sudo service nginx start
    “`

    “`
    sudo systemctl start nginx
    “`

    Nginx Web服务器默认监听80端口。

    3. 启动Lighttpd Web服务器:
    “`
    sudo service lighttpd start
    “`

    “`
    sudo systemctl start lighttpd
    “`

    Lighttpd Web服务器默认监听80端口。

    4. 启动Tomcat应用服务器:
    首先,切换到Tomcat安装目录:
    “`
    cd /path/to/tomcat
    “`
    然后,执行启动命令:
    “`
    sudo ./bin/startup.sh
    “`

    Tomcat应用服务器默认监听8080端口。

    5. 启动Node.js服务器:
    首先,切换到Node.js服务器所在目录:
    “`
    cd /path/to/nodejs-server
    “`
    然后,执行启动命令:
    “`
    node server.js
    “`

    Node.js服务器可以监听任意端口,具体根据代码配置。

    这些命令可以在终端中直接执行。在执行之前,你需要确保相关的服务器软件已经安装并正确配置。另外,请确保你拥有管理员权限以执行`sudo`命令。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部